Build use std::process::Command; fn main() { // We want to be able to link to examples on GitHub specific to the current version. // So, output an env var with either the git tag if one points to the current code, or // the git hash pointing to the current code if no tag, or master if we // encounter some error and can't be more specific. if let Ok(tag) = Command::new("git").args(["tag", "--points-at"]).output() && tag.status.success() && !tag.stdout.is_empty() { write_to_out(&tag.stdout) } else if let Ok(commit_hash) = Command::new("git").args(["rev-parse", "HEAD"]).output() && commit_hash.status.success() && !commit_hash.stdout.is_empty() { write_to_out(&commit_hash.stdout) } else { write_to_out(b"master") } } fn write_to_out(v: &[u8]) { let out = String::from_utf8_lossy(v); println!("cargo::rustc-env=SUBXT_REF={out}"); println!("cargo::rerun-if-env-changed=SUBXT_REF"); }
